전문 강사IL VERBO AVERE
The verb AVERE (to have) indicates ownership or possession.
io ho I have
tu hai you have
lui/ lei / Lei ha he/she has / you have (singular formal)
noi abbiamo we have
voi avete you have (plural informal)
loro / Loro hanno they have / you have (plural formal)
Fixed expressions with AVERE
Avere is used in various idiomatic expressions that do not translate literally to English.
Example: Ho fame -> I am hungry (Ho means “I have” and fame is a noun that translates to “hunger”. )
ITALIANO INGLESE
avere…anni to be…years old
avere bisogno di… to need
avere paura di… to be afraid of..
avere freddo to be cold
avere caldo to be hot
